Abstract
IN 1987, NIGERIA embarked on family health initiative as a matter of policy to improve maternal and child health. The prevalent rate of use of modern method of contraceptives for the whole nation is about 6% whereas the figure for high school teachers in Remo division of Ogun state is 44.8%. High school teachers are respected in the various communities and occupy middle grade socio-economic status. As the link between the youths and the adult population there is a role for them to play in the family health initiative in the country.
